[QUOTE="zan, post: 2513201, member: 9632"] Proton service expensive? wrong!! that was then, now Proton has learned from their mistakes. they now have promotions for minor servicing for Iswara 1.3/1.5, Wira 1.3/1.5/1.6 and satria 1.3/1.6. package cost RM58 including engine oil, oil filter and labour charge. i can say that it is reanonably cheap bcoz we will also get guaranteed genuine oil filters. many outside workshops claim to use genuine oil filter, but i come to know last year that proton oil filters had been imitated using similar package. even down to the hologram sticker. other than oil change, they will service air filter and top up all fluid levels if necessary (battery water, brake fluid, pwr strg fluid, wiper tank, etc) but advisable to avoid branches. go for dealer as there are less customers. example the one at Jalan TUn Razak (near Pekeliling bus stand) or Petronas service station at Sepang Circuit. you should be able to find one nearby you at Cheras.
